Nestled in the serene landscape of Michigan's Livingston County, Hartland is a picturesque township that exudes the charm of a close-knit community. With an estimated population of just over 15,000 residents, Hartland offers a tranquil ret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life, making it an ideal setting for seniors looking for a peaceful place to call home.

The township is graced with an array of natural attractions that appeal to both residents and visitors alike. Majestic lakes and sprawling parks provide a scenic backdrop for outdoor activities, from fishing and boating in the warmer months to cross-country skiing and snowshoeing when the winter snow blankets the ground. Hartland's vibrant community life is further enriched by its historical landmarks, such as the Florence B. Dearing Museum, which houses artifacts and exhibits that chronicle the local history.

For those with a penchant for the arts, the Hartland Music Hall, an establishment with roots dating back to the 1850s, hosts a variety of cultural events throughout the year, including concerts, theatrical performances, and community gatherings. This blend of natural beauty, cultural heritage, and a strong sense of community makes Hartland not only a tourist destination but also a suitable and attractive place for seniors seeking a blend of quiet living and engaging activities.

Assisted Living Costs in Hartland Michigan

When considering assisted living options, one of the primary concerns for many families is the cost associated with this type of care. In Hartland, Michigan, the financial aspect of transitioning to an assisted living facility is an important factor to weigh. The monthly median cost of assisted living homes in Michigan hovers around $4,250, which is relatively affordable compared to the national average. This figure positions Michigan as a cost-effective choice for those seeking quality care without the hefty price tag that comes with similar facilities in other regions of the country.

In Hartland specifically, families can expect to pay approximately $5,175 per month for assisted living services. This cost includes a range of amenities and care options designed to cater to the unique needs of each resident. It's important to note that these costs can vary depending on the level of care required and the specific services utilized by the resident.

For those worried about managing these expenses, it's reassuring to know that there are government support programs available in Hartland. These programs can help eligible seniors offset some of the costs associated with assisted living. It's advisable for families to explore options such as Medicaid waivers or other state-specific assistance programs that may provide financial relief.

Moreover, the proximity to reputable healthcare facilities like Trinity Health Livingston Hospital, Providence-Providence Park Hospital in Novi, and Ascension Genesys Hospital ensures that residents have access to top-notch medical care when needed.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Hartland Michigan

When considering long-term care options in Hartland, Michigan, it's important to understand the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Home, and Independent Living facilities. Each type of care is designed to cater to the specific needs of its residents, providing varying levels of support and specialized services.

Assisted Living facilities are ideal for individuals who require some ass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management but wish to maintain a level of independence. These communities often offer private or semi-private accommodations, communal dining, and a variety of social activities.

Memory Care units, on the other hand, are specialized segments of Assisted Living that cater specifically to individ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, or other memory impairments. These facilities provide a secure environment with structured programs and activities designed to enhance cognitive function and manage the unique challenges associated with memory loss.

Nursing Homes are for those who need a higher level of medical care and supervision. Residents typically have complex health conditions that require 24-hour nursing care. These facilities offer comprehensive medical care, rehabilitation services, and assistance with most or all daily activities.

Independent Living is the least restrictive option and is suitable for seniors who are still active and require little to no assistance with daily living. These communities often offer private apartments or houses, along with amenities such as fitness centers, housekeeping services, and group activities to encourage a community atmosphere.

In Hartland, Michigan, families and individuals can choose from these options based on the level of care required, the desired lifestyle, and the ability to manage daily tasks. Each facility type provides a unique environment and range of services to support the well-being and quality of life of its residents.

How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Hartland Michigan

Qualifying for assisted living in Hartland, Michigan, is a process that involves assessing one's health needs, financial situation, and eligibility for various programs that can offer support. To begin with, individuals typically need to demonstrate that they require assistance with daily living activities. This might include help with bathing, dressing, medication management, and mobility.

In terms of health requirements, a physician's assessment is often required to confirm that assisted living is an appropriate level of care. The assessment will evaluate the individual's physical and cognitive health and their ability to perform activities of daily living (ADLs). It's important to have a clear and recent medical evaluation when applying for an assisted living facility.

Financially, residents of Hartland will need to consider the costs associated with assisted living. While prices can vary widely, it's essential to have a realistic understanding of one's budget and financial resources. Many residents use personal savings, pensions, Social Security benefits, long-term care insurance, or a combination of these to pay for care.

For those who may need financial assistance, Michigan offers various government programs that can help. One such program is Medicaid, which may cover part of the cost of assisted living for eligible individuals. To qualify for Medicaid assistance, applicants must meet specific income and asset criteria. It's advisable to consult with a Medicaid planner or elder law attorney in Hartland to understand the qualifications and to navigate the application process effectively.

Another tip for qualifying for assisted living in Hartland is to visit local facilities and talk to their admissions staff. They can provide valuable insights into the specific requirements of their community and assist with the application process. By being proactive and gathering the necessary documentation and assessments, you can streamline your transition into an assisted living facility that meets your needs and preferences.

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Hartland, Michigan

When considering the transition to assisted living in Hartland, Michigan, it's essential to weigh both the benefits and potential drawbacks to make an informed decision that best suits your or your loved one's needs.

One of the primary advantages of assisted living in Hartland is the community's focus on providing a supportive environment. Residents receive assistance with daily activities, such as bathing, dressing, and medication management, which can significantly enhance their quality of life. Moreover, the facilities often offer a range of social activities and amenities, such as fitness programs, educational classes, and cultural outings, which foster a sense of community and prevent social isolation.

The town of Hartland also boasts beautiful natural surroundings, which can be therapeutic for residents and provide ample opportunities for outdoor recreation and relaxation. The safety and security measures in place at assisted living communities, including emergency response systems and 24-hour staff availability, offer residents and their families peace of mind.

However, there are disadvantages to consider as well. The cost of assisted living in Hartland can be a significant factor, as it may be higher than the national average, posing a financial challenge for some families. While many facilities offer high-quality care, the level of personal attention can vary, and some residents may feel a loss of independence when transitioning from their own homes to a community setting.

Additionally, despite the range of activities available, some individuals may struggle with the change in environment and miss their previous lifestyle. It's crucial to visit multiple facilities, discuss care needs in detail, and consider personal preferences to ensure that the chosen assisted living community is the right fit.
